What happens if chickens drink milk?

The answer to that, as with so much in chicken keeping, is "no, but...". Poultry are basically lactose-intolerant. That is, they do not have enough of the right enzymes to be able easily to digest milk or other dairy products. It can cause them to have diarrhoea and that, particularly in hot weather, can be fatal(2).

What should you not feed chickens?

Hens should never be fed food scraps that contain anything high in fat or salt, and do not feed them food that is rancid or spoiled. Specific types of food that hens should not be fed include raw potato, avocado, chocolate, onion, garlic, citrus fruits, uncooked rice or uncooked beans [2].

Is powdered milk good for chickens?

Therefore, feeding broilers rations supplemented with 0.5% milk powder significantly (p < 0.05) increased weight gain and feed conversion ratio compared to birds fed 0% milk powder diet, which indicate that milk powder supplementation might be effective and improved growth performance.
